Nikolay Nikolayevich Kedrov, Jr. (1905–1981) was a Russian composer of liturgical music.

He was the son of Nikolay Kedrov, Sr., a well-known singer and composer. His mother was Sofia Gladkaya (1875—1965) was a singer in the Mariinsky Theatre and a teacher of Conservatoire de Paris. His sister was actress Lila Kedrova. Some time after the October Revolution, in 1922 the family emigrated from Russia and moved to France.
